Sunan an-Nasai 3216 (Book 26, Hadith 21) #17828
The Importance of Marriage and Offspring

SUMMARY: This hadith is about the importance of marriage and having children, as it is a commandment from Allah.

Narrated Sa'd bin Hisham: It was narrated from Sa'd bin Hisham that he came to the Mother of the Believers, 'Aishah. He said: "I want to ask you about celibacy, what do you think about it?" She said: "Do not do that; have you not heard that Allah, the Mighty and Sublime, says: 'And indeed We sent Messengers before you, and made for them wives and offspring'? So do not be celibate".

EXPLANATIONS:
This hadith speaks to the importance of marriage and having children. It was narrated by Sa'd bin Hisham that he came to the Mother of the Believers Aishah and asked her about celibacy. She responded by saying that it is not permissible as Allah has commanded us to marry and have offspring. This hadith emphasizes that marriage is an important part of life for Muslims as it allows them to fulfill their religious obligations while also providing companionship in life. Furthermore, having children helps ensure continuity in one's family line which is also a religious obligation for Muslims. Therefore this hadith serves as a reminder for Muslims to get married if they are able so they can fulfill their religious obligations while also enjoying companionship in life with their spouse.
